Features:
  • 10-22mm wide-angle zoom lens with f/3.5-4.5 maximum aperture for EOS digital SLR cameras
  • Superior AF performance and speed, with full-time manual focus with the turn of a ring
  • Close focusing to 9.5 inches; fills the frame with subjects as small as 3.6 x 5.4 inches
  • Circular aperture design produces natural highlights; EF-S lens mount for 20D and Digital Rebel
  • Measures 3.3 inches in diameter and 3.5 inches long; weighs 13.6 ounces; 1-year warranty

Product Description:
EF-S 10-22mm f/3.5-4.5 USM zoom lens with 35mm equivalent of 16-35mm * compatible with Canon APS-C format digital SLR cameras * Super-UD (ultra-low dispersion) glass lens element corrects chromatic aberration for excellent image quality throughout the zoom range * 3 aspherical lens elements for precise, accurate images * ring-type ultrasonic motor for fast and silent autofocus * minimum focus distance: 9-1/2" * lens is 3-1/2" long, 3-5/16" in diameter *

Rating: 4 out of 5 stars - Good wide angle lens for Canon 1.6x FOVCF cameras
I have owned this lens for just over a year. While it is not my most used lens, it does get some action. The images from my copy are quite sharp, have good color and contrast. The image quality is on par with all of my L lenses, but the build is not. The lens is very lightweight and small. I find that I use this lens from about 14-22 most often as the distortion between 10-14 is too much for me to handle. I use this lens mostly for landscape, interiors and environmental portraits.

Rating: 5 out of 5 stars - Great choice for wide-angle
I purchased this lens to round out my lens collection since I already have a telephoto and a standard zoom. It takes amazing photos, probably the best quality of all of my lenses. Very little lens distortion, colors are vibrant, photos are extremely clear. Great fast focusing. Allows me to get the entire forest instead of just a clump of trees. Great for indoor shots of photos of buildings. It's not a walk around lens, I know, but it's sure tempting to use it as such.
